Kepler would later discover his third law, relating the size of a planet's orbit to its orbital period, and publish it in 1619 in his Harmonices Mundi (The Harmony of the World).

Inspired by William Gilbert’s work on magnetism, Kepler proposed that the Sun emits a physical force ( anima motrix ) that actively drives the planets along their orbits. 4. Johannes Kepler's 1609 work, Astronomia Nova , revolutionized astronomy by replacing circular planetary orbits with ellipses based on Tycho Brahe's observational data. By identifying that Mars followed an elliptical path and establishing the laws of planetary motion, Kepler broke with ancient astronomical traditions.
